The Historical Museum, housed in Sant'Anna, the Tuscan Regional Center of the Resistances and seat of the National Peace Park, offers a rigorously historical overview of the events that took place in Versilia during the Nazi occupation. The historical-documentary exhibition tells the phases of the Resistance in Versilia, aspects, episodes and significant characters, based on documents, photographs and newspapers taken from the archive of the Historical Institute of the Resistance of the Province of Lucca and from various publications. Ample space is dedicated to the massacres committed by the Nazifascists in the Tyrrhenian sector of the Gothic Line. You can consult a substantial bibliography relating to the historical period '40 -'45 and visit the photographic exhibition by Oliviero Toscani "Children remember".
